导读:
在现代信息化时代,数据已经成为了企业的核心资产,而关系型数据库MySQL作为其中的佼佼者 , 被广泛应用于各种企业级应用中 。本文将从以下几个方面来介绍如何提高MySQL的利用率 。
1. 合理设计数据库结构
在设计数据库结构时,要遵循范式规则 , 尽量消除冗余数据,避免数据的重复存储 , 这样可以提高数据库的查询效率 。
2. 优化SQL语句
SQL语句是与数据库交互的主要方式 , 因此要优化SQL语句,包括使用索引、避免使用SELECT *等操作,这样可以减少数据库的IO操作 , 提高查询速度 。
3. 使用缓存技术
缓存技术是提高MySQL性能的重要手段 , 可以使用内存缓存和外部缓存,如Memcached等,减少数据库的IO操作,提高查询效率 。
4. 分区表技术
随着数据量的增加 , 单表查询的效率会越来越低,因此可以采用分区表技术,将一张大表按照一定规则划分成多个小表,提高查询效率 。
5. 定期清理无用数据
定期清理无用数据可以减少数据库的存储空间,提高查询效率,同时也可以避免数据的冗余和混乱 。
总结:
【mysql软件使用 mysql利用率】通过合理设计数据库结构、优化SQL语句、使用缓存技术、分区表技术和定期清理无用数据等方式,可以提高MySQL的利用率,减少数据库的IO操作,提高查询效率,从而更好地服务于企业的业务需求 。